Fixes https://github.com/spring-projects/spring-integration/issues/3061
Without a `@DirtiesContext` we keep not only a ctx in the cache, but
also an embedded DB instance, which is shared between contexts.
When ctx cache clean up happens, several ctxes would like to destroy
their associated embedded DB which, essentially, is the same in-memory
instance
* The `@DirtiesContext` give us a chance to destroy embedded DB for
the particular ctx in isolation

Fixes https://github.com/spring-projects/spring-integration/issues/3052
Starting with version `5.1`, a `LambdaMessageProcessor` is based on the
`MessageConverter` instead of plain `ConversionService`.
(A `ConfigurableCompositeMessageConverter` is used from the application
context.)
However a type conversion based on the `@IntegrationConverter` is lost
in the `GenericMessageConverter` because it doesn't use an
`integrationConversionService` from the application context
* Change `ConfigurableCompositeMessageConverter` to configure a
`GenericMessageConverter` with an `integrationConversionService`
if any
* Fix `MessagingMethodInvokerHelper` to populate a `BeanFactory` into
its internal `ConfigurableCompositeMessageConverter`
* Ensure in the `LambdaMessageProcessorTests` that
`@IntegrationConverter` is applied for ``LambdaMessageProcessor` as well

Fixes https://github.com/spring-projects/spring-integration/issues/3041
Some Redis clients/servers don't allow to perform an `INFO` command,
therefore we are not able to determine if we can perform `UNLINK` or
not.
* Deprecate `RedisUtils.isUnlinkAvailable()` as not reliable source of
through; use trial with fallback algorithm in the target logic around
`UNLINK` command calls.

* Improve ImapIdleChannelAdapter
* We should not destroy a `TaskExecutor` in the `stop()`, especially
when we are going to restart eventually.
Move that logic into `destroy()`
* we should not destroy `MailReceiver` in the `stop()`; we don't
reinstate it in the `start()`.
Move the logic into `destroy()`
* Wrap `ReceivingTask` and `IdleTask` into `isRunning()` condition to
avoid task executions when we are in stopped state
* Remove `ImapMailReceiverTests.testExecShutdown()` since it is not
relevant any more and doesn't reflect `mail` module requirements
* * Add `ImapMailReceiver.cancelPing()` hook
* Also close folder for each `stop()`, as well as in the `destroy()`
